    Snappy Fax integrates with Synapse via custom file naming .pdfs and Watched Folders.

    Essentially you save the .pdf and the name has the fax number and other details in it. If you put it in a watched folder, Snappy Fax will send it. Your patient must have the pharmacy information up to date.

    Here was the Syntax:





    The filename should be in the form:

    RecipientName_FaxNumber_Routing_UseCoverPage_FaxTitle.tif

    RecipientName: The name of the person to whom the fax is to be sent
    FaxNumber: The fax number or an email address
    Routing: Can be: R for regular fax, S for submit to fax server, or E for send via email
    UseCoverPage: Can be Y or N (yes or no)
    FaxTitle: The title for the cover page if one is used.

    Note that the parts must be separated by an underscore character.
